How to read Phase Space Files (PSF) in molecularDNA

This guide explains how to use Phase Space Files (PSF) as a particle source for simulations with molecularDNA.

Supported PSF formats

molecularDNA supports PSF files in the following formats: ROOT, text, CSV

Example files and macros

They are located in the phase_space sub-directory.

  • ROOT and text: examples of PSF (example.root and example.txt, containing 100 particles each) and ROOT conversion macros (txtToRoot.C and rootToTxt.C) are available. The ecoli_PSF.mac macro can be used (derived from the ecoli.mac macro).
  • CSV: can be used by GRAS Two-Stage Analysis. Example file (phase_space.csv, containing 20 electrons of 45 keV) and macro (phase_space_test.mac, derived from the cylders.mac macro) are provided. This approach does not work in MT-mode.

Reading PSF files in simulations

Replace the source with PSF particles

/psf/pattern PSFName
  • Can be use to replace the simulation source with particles from the specified PSF file (PSFName).
  • If no /run/beamOn nOfEvents is specified, the entire PSF is read automatically.
  • If /run/beamOn nOfEvents is issued:
    • The simulation shoots nOfEvents particles from the PSF.
    • If nOfEvents exceeds the number of particles in the PSF, the simulation reuses the PSF from the beginning.

Set the sampling mode

/psf/samplingMode Mode
  • Default: Sequential reading of the PSF.
  • Sampling: Randomly samples particles without replacement (no particle is reused unless nOfEvents > total particles).
  • Sampling_wRplc: Randomly samples particles with replacement (particles can be reused).

Specify the ROOT NTuple name

/psf/NTupleName NTupleName
  • Defines the title of the Root NTuple in the PSF file.
  • Default: "PSF".
  • The particles in this NTuple will serve as the simulation source.

Store the number of primaries

/psf/nOriginal numberOfPrimaries

If the entry PSF has been generated using a previous simulation, this command can be used to store the number of primaries of the previous simulation in a variable (not used yet).
